Hello, my name is Ezra Holiday and I write horror and transgressive fiction. My first book, 'The Dead Dream Wakes' is out now. It's a fantastical tale of two people inexplicably drawn to an old run-down building in the fictional city of Bridgeport. As they uncover secrets about the building, their dreams and nightmares begin to spill over into reality, eventually leading them on a horrifying quest into the underground heart of the city where the truth about Bridgeport and themselves will be revealed. Think: Alice in Wonderland meets Cthulhu. Excerpt from The Dead Dream Wakes
